在Python中,如果你在代码中使用了`str`函数,但是语法有误,那么在PyCharm这样的集成开发环境(IDE)中,`str`函数通常会显示为红色波浪线,表示存在语法错误。例如,如果你写了一个类似下面的代码:
javascript
def login():
print('登录服务器')
这里`str`函数没有被正确调用,因为`str`是Python的内置函数,不需要引号。正确的代码应该是:
def login():
print('登录服务器')
如果你在PyCharm中看到`str`函数下方有红色波浪线,请检查是否正确使用了`str`函数,并确保没有拼写错误或其他语法问题。如果问题仍然存在,请确保你的代码文件保存为`.py`扩展名,并且你的PyCharm项目设置中已经配置了正确的Python解释器。